All Weather Sole
ALL WEATHER TPU is one of the compounds we use. It is not as durable as PRO Rubber but it does not get hard in the cold, and will maintain its slip resistance. …When rubber gets cold, it get stiff and compound will lose its “tackiness” to adhere to the ground, ice, or flooring. TPU maintains that “tackiness” in cold temps. Although, it does not perform as well as rubber in high heat situations.

Anti-Static Footwear
Safety footwear constructed with protective features such as anti-static resistance that lies less than or equal to 35 Megohm, as defined in EN61340-4-3
-
Steel Safety Toe
Safety footwear constructed with metallic protective safety toe caps designed to give the wearer protection against impact and compression, as defined by EN ISO… 20345 Tables 1, 2 and 16.
Read MoreRead Less -
Heel Energy Absorption
Safety footwear constructed to allow for energy absorption of the seat region of minimum 20 J, as defined in EN ISO 20345 6.2.4.
-
Puncture-Resistant Outsole
Safety footwear constructed with a component placed in the sole to provide protection against penetration, as defined in EN ISO 20345 6.2.1.
-
Slip Resistance On Ceramic And Steel
SLIP RESISTANCE ON CERAMIC TILE FLOOR WITH SLS AND SLIP RESISTANCE ON STEEL FLOOR WITH GLYCEROL (SRC). Footwear constructed with slip resistant properties, in a…ccordance to EN ISO 20344 5.3.5.
Read MoreRead Less -
Water Resistance
Footwear constructed with highly water-resistant upper materials, as defined in EN ISO 20345 6.3.1.
